Airworthiness Directives; Fokker Services B.V. Airplanes

What this AD requires

We are adopting a new airworthiness directive (AD) for all Fokker Services B.V. Model F28 Mark 0070 and Mark 0100 airplanes. This AD was prompted by reports of cracking in a certain area of the pressure bulkhead webplate and skin connection angle. This AD requires a one-time inspection of the affected pressure bulkhead webplate and skin connection angle, and corrective actions if necessary. We are issuing this AD to detect and correct cracking of the pressure bulkhead webplate and skin connection angle that could lead to sudden inflight decompression of the airplane, resulting in injury to occupants.

Which aircraft AD 2016-19-01 applies to

MakesFokker Services B.V.
ModelsMark 0070, Mark 0100, F28

All serial numbers.

How AD compliance is recorded

A valid compliance record (14 CFR 43.9) states:

Method of complianceThe specific action taken (inspected, replaced, modified) and to what revision.
DateWhen the work was done.
Aircraft timeTotal time in service / tach at compliance — how recurring next-due is computed.
Signature & certificateThe A&P/IA who returned it to service, with certificate number.
